The central government has extended the date for linking PAN card and Aadhaar. Earlier 31st September 2021 was the last date for linking but now it has been extended to 31st March 2022. If you do not link your PAN and Aadhaar before this date, the PAN will become inoperative and you may have to face a penalty of up to Rs 10,000 for using an inactive PAN, as well as the bank can deduct up to 20% TDS on your income.
How to link PAN and Aadhar?
You can link PAN card and Aadhar card through message and also online. To link through message, you have to type UIDPAN and give space to your Aadhar card and then enter your PAN card by giving space and send it to 56161.
